Mullen Group Ltd. (OTCMKTS:MLLGF) Receives Consensus Rating of “Moderate Buy” from Brokerages
by Kim Johansen · The Markets DailyShares of Mullen Group Ltd. (OTCMKTS:MLLGF – Get Free Report) have earned a consensus recommendation of “Moderate Buy” from the six ratings firms that are currently covering the stock, MarketBeat reports. Three equities research analysts have rated the stock with a hold recommendation and three have assigned a buy recommendation to the company.
Several equities analysts have weighed in on the company. TD Securities restated a “buy” rating on shares of Mullen Group in a report on Thursday, October 23rd. Raymond James Financial cut shares of Mullen Group from an “outperform” rating to a “market perform” rating in a research note on Monday, December 8th. Royal Bank Of Canada reiterated an “outperform” rating on shares of Mullen Group in a research note on Thursday, October 23rd. Finally, CIBC reiterated a “neutral” rating on shares of Mullen Group in a research note on Thursday.

Mullen Group Company Profile
Mullen Group Ltd. is a diversified transportation and logistics company headquartered in Okotoks, Alberta. Founded in 1949 as a regional trucking firm, the company has grown through a combination of organic expansion and targeted acquisitions to become one of Canada’s leading asset-based carriers. Mullen Group provides full-service solutions across a range of industries, with a focus on temperature-controlled freight, bulk and specialized haulage, and dedicated contract carriage.
The company operates through several complementary business segments, including truckload and less-than-truckload (LTL) services, logistics and warehousing, courier and parcel delivery, and international freight forwarding.
